In the framework of developing air traffic between the Gulf and Europe, Syria has adopted a new air route, the L602 corridor, which passes through its eastern region near Deir ez-Zor after completing the necessary technical studies and simulations to ensure its efficiency and safety. From the start of operations until September 18, the Syrian General Authority of Civil Aviation recorded 2,188 overflight movements, reflecting the recovery of Syrian airspace and its increased capacity to accommodate international traffic. Additionally, the air navigation system at Damascus Airport has been upgraded to operate with high efficiency, with the ILS/DME system classified as CAT II, improving landing operations in low-visibility conditions. These measures aim to strengthen Syria's air connectivity network and turn its geographic position into a strategic advantage. The government is actively supporting gradual efforts to rebuild the aviation sector in line with international standards, as part of broader initiatives to boost the national economy and facilitate regional and international air travel.
